Material Sourcing and Preparation

Once the design is finalized, the process moves to material sourcing and preparation. For the chassis or body of the camera, Canon uses a polycarbonate compound that contains 10-20% glass fiber. This combination ensures a strong, durable, and lightweight construction ideal for digital cameras. The glass fiber significantly enhances the material#39;s rigidity and stability, making it less prone to deformation.

Component Manufacturing

Canon has a global supply chain that includes both local and overseas suppliers. For example, while top-of-the-line cameras might be manufactured in Japan, production lines for newer products may be moved to other countries to stay cost-competitive or to meet changing demands in different markets.
